The TP-Link Archer TX55E is a WiFi 6 PCIe network card designed for desktop PCs, delivering ultra-fast dual-band speeds up to 2.4 Gbps and enhanced range via dual high-gain antennas. Featuring Bluetooth 5.2 for superior device connectivity and WPA3 security for robust protection, it supports Windows 10 and 11 (64-bit) and includes both standard and low-profile brackets for versatile installation. Simple install, fast connection on WiFi and Bluetooth
For about $25, this gave my desktop the connectivity it deserves. I built this computer 10 years ago with the best components the Z97 MB, LGA 1150 socket could accept, minus the graphics card, you could spend as much on a single GPU as the whole computer. The i7 4790K with 32GB RAM, yada yada. But it didn't have Bluetooth or WiFi. I had the router connected via Ethernet. So I moved the router to the living room so the kids could play Xbox and I decided to finally get a WiFi card. This card is excellent! It mounts in a PCIE slot and secures to the case with a single screw to the back plate. Simple. Plug the USB header cord in to an empty spot on the MB and the small end goes to the AX3000 to give you your BT connection. Put your side back on your case, screw your antennae on to your card and flip them up 90⁰ to the card, parallel to each other. Put the driver disk in and select autorun.exe if it doesn't (AUTO RUN) and install wifi completely first. THEN install Bluetooth next. Don't do them at the same time. Once the drivers are done. You should see your wifi networks and anything Bluetooth you're trying to pair.I ran OOKLA speed test and I get full download and upload speeds for the service I have and I'm happy with it.

Great card, bad installation
It's a fantastic card, it's easy to to install. However, the drivers were a total pain. The disc wouldn't read on my pc, so I had to reinstall my old card to get the drivers downloaded through the website before reinstalling again. I'd recommend finding and downloading the drivers before installation to save the hassle.

Great basic hardware, functions flawlessly
A great simple addition to any pc, providing your motherboard has a free usb a header to connect the Bluetooth side of the card to. Mine did not, so I had to buy an adapter cable to run out the back of the pc into a usb port
